Habalia Census 2011: Key Statistics and Insights

As per the 2011 Census, Habalia Village has a population of 242 (242) with 126 (126) males and 116 (116) females.The sex ratio in Habalia is 921, indicating a below-average ratio compared to the national average of 943 .

Child Population (Age group 0-6 years) of Habalia Village is 43 (43) which is 17.77% of Habalia Village overall population, Child sex Ratio of Habalia Village is 1150 females for every 1000 males.

Note : In the 2011 Census, Habalia village is listed as part of the Rudhauli Subdistrict (Tahsil) of the Basti District in the state of UTTAR PRADESH in INDIA.

The majority of the Village population resides in Rural areas.

Habalia Literacy Rate

Habalia Village has a literacy rate of 62.81% which is lower than national average of 72.98%, The Male literacy rate of Habalia Village is 80.19 lower than national average of 80.88%, The Female literacy rate of Habalia Village is 43.01 lower than national average of 64.63%.

Habalia Workforce (Worker Profile) Overview

In Habalia Village, there are about 49 (49) workers, making up nearly 20.25% of the Habalia Village total population. Out of these, around 45 (45) are male workers, and about 4 (4) are female workers.
